1. Talk to Someone You Trust
Talking to a trusted friend or family member, therapist, counselor, or clergy can provide a safe space to express your feelings and thoughts about your grief. Talking to someone can help you process your emotions and provide you with comfort.

2. Allow Yourself to Grieve
Grief is a natural reaction to loss and it is important to acknowledge the loss and to allow yourself to grieve. It is important to take the time and space that you need to mourn and to honor the person or thing that you have lost.

3. Practice Self-Care
It is important to take care of yourself during times of grief. Pay attention to your physical and mental health and make sure to get enough sleep, eat healthy foods, and exercise regularly.

4. Express Your Feelings Through Creative Outlets
Creative outlets such as writing, painting, drawing, and music can be a great way to express and process your emotions during times of grief.

5. Spend Time with Loved Ones
Spending time with family and friends can help to provide comfort and support during times of grief.

6. Be Kind to Yourself
It is important to be patient and kind to yourself during times of grief. Allow yourself to feel your emotions and to take the time and space that you need to process them.

1. Acknowledge Your Grief: One of the most important steps in dealing with grief is to acknowledge and accept the feelings associated with it. Allow yourself to feel the sorrow, anger, fear, and other emotions that come along. Once you allow yourself to feel these emotions, you can then begin to process them and move forward.

2. Lean on Your Support System: It is important to reach out to family and friends during the grieving process. Having someone to talk to can be an invaluable source of comfort. Talking to a therapist or joining a support group can also be beneficial.

3. Take Care of Yourself: It is important to take care of yourself physically and emotionally while you’re grieving. Make sure to get plenty of rest, eat healthy, exercise regularly, and take time for yourself.

4. Find Meaningful Ways to Honor Your Loved One: Another positive way to deal with grief is to find ways to honor the memory of your loved one. This can be done through activities like planting a tree in their memory or creating a special photo album.

5. Connect With Others: Connecting with those who have experienced similar losses can be a powerful way to help cope with grief. Talking to others who have gone through similar experiences can provide a sense of comfort and understanding.

6. Reach Out for Professional Help: Grief can be overwhelming and it is important to seek professional help if needed. A therapist can provide tools and support to help you through the grieving process.
